A strategic patent for the encryption of digital assets
On December 23, the China National Intellectual Property Administration (CNIPA) revealed that Nokia Technologies had filed a patent for a device and computer program capable of encrypting digital assets.
This innovation promises to strengthen the security of digital transactions and simplify the management of digital asset indexes, a crucial area for the future of global digital economies.
This patent describes a device and program incorporating a key component for encryption of digital assets. Among the specific features, it also includes digital asset indexes allowing optimized and secure data management. Although details remain vague, this initiative confirms Nokia's commitment to meeting the challenges of the digital age.

Blockchain and metaverse, Nokia at the forefront of innovation
This patent reflects a broader strategy of technological diversification for Nokia. Indeed, in 2021, the company launched the Nokia Data Marketplace, a blockchain platform designed to help companies manage and analyze their data. Unlike fully decentralized blockchains, this service uses a permissioned model, providing secure and controlled access to users.
More recently, Nokia has also explored innovative applications in augmented reality (AR) and 5G technology, such as a connected microbrewery. These projects show the company's desire to innovate, including in unexpected areas like the metaverse.
